"Graham Street Market is the original Hong Kong-style "wet market," that is, a neighborhood market with fresh ingredients. It's likely that as a visitor, you won't be buying much fresh food, but checking out stalls selling whole pigs, live seafood, and fresh trays of tofu promises a unique, multi-sensory experience—not to mention great photo opps. If you're able to bring packaged foods home, head to Kowloon Soy Company at 9 Graham Street for artisanal, slow-brewed soy sauce." - Janice Leung Hayes
